diff options
author | Jon Bratseth <bratseth@verizonmedia.com> | 2019-08-14 14:45:11 +0200 |
---|---|---|
committer | Jon Bratseth <bratseth@verizonmedia.com> | 2019-08-14 14:45:11 +0200 |
commit | a8ed8292f49c953bb0f01a2c9602d7bcda7c2244 (patch) | |
tree | 63f16874dec36a13c82828e4762ff6415c29e9a2 /node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eSpec.java | |
parent | ec5201a3396ae573e6ace8660c24db18daad7791 (diff) |
Remove handling of legacy flavor allocations
Diffstat (limited to 'node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eSpec.java')
-rw-r--r-- | node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eSpec.java | 16 |
1 files changed, 5 insertions, 11 deletions
diff --git a/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eSpec.java b/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eSpec.java index 66a8f2f8f6d..865b643b93b 100644 --- a/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eSpec.java +++ b/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eSpec.java @@ -92,19 +92,13 @@ public interface NodeSpec { @Override public boolean isCompatible(Flavor flavor, NodeFlavors flavors) { - if (requestedNodeResources.allocateByLegacyName() && flavor.isConfigured()) { - if (flavor.satisfies(flavors.getFlavorOrThrow(requestedNodeResources.legacyName().get()))) + if (flavor.isDocker()) { // Docker nodes can satisfy a request for parts of their resources + if (flavor.resources().compatibleWith(requestedNodeResources)) return true; } - else { - if (flavor.isDocker()) { // Docker nodes can satisfy a request for parts of their resources - if (flavor.resources().compatibleWith(requestedNodeResources)) - return true; - } - else { // Other nodes must be matched exactly - if (requestedNodeResources.equals(flavor.resources())) - return true; - } + else { // Other nodes must be matched exactly + if (requestedNodeResources.equals(flavor.resources())) + return true; } return requestedFlavorCanBeAchievedByResizing(flavor); } |